HELI MYLLYS. Information Systems Planning as a Tool of Developing Library work. The Case of Statistics Library. 14,1;1989;31-38

An information system planning method METO was applied in the Statistics Library in order to solve the problems of lacking automation, inefficient information services and other bottlenecks in work-flow. The planning project resulted in ten development projects for five years. The development was shown beneficial in better quality of library services, rationalization of work and better job satisfaction. It also had strong educational and psychological impact on the staff. The participative method used required a lot of work but secured full commitment of both staff and the present organization.
